如何在Ubuntu上创建一个sudo用户?

时间:2019-04-29 03:18:22  来源:igfitidea点击:

sudo命令允许用户使用另一个用户的安全特权运行程序。 即在Linux操作系统上,如果需要管理员级别的访问权限,那么要使用sudo命令。

在Ubuntu,想要sudo的用户都需要加入sudo组。

如何在CentOS上创建一个新的sudo用户

  1. 创建一个名为alice的新CentOS用户
adduser alice
  1. 设置密码
passwd alice
  1. 使用usermod命令将用户帐户添加到sudo组中:
usermod -aG sudo alice

现在用户marlena就拥有了sudo权限。

如何测试用户是否有sudo权限

登录系统后,查看能否获取root的shell

id alice
sudo -i
su - alice;sudo ls -l /etc/shadow

或者查看能否以root身份执行命令

sudo systemctl status sshd.service

如何查看sudo管理权限日志

sudo日志文件为 /var/log/secure,它是一个文本文件,可以直接查看:

# tail -f /var/log/secure
# cat /var/log/secure